Geotechnical engineers utilize basic concepts of soil mechanics to explore subsurface problems. This allows them to examine and develop tasks such as the stability of all-natural slopes and manufactured dirt down payments, superficial and deep foundations, dams, maintaining walls, tunnels and lots of other works straight connecting with subsoil and water. The most common technique for soft dirt conditions in the Netherlands is a Cone Infiltration Examination (CPT), which is utilized to determine the geotechnical engineering properties. This test approach is performed sitting and includes pressing an instrumented downfacing cone with sensors right into the ground at a controlled price.


This information is used by geotechnical designers to determine the soil type and the soil residential properties. For complex projects additional boreholes are made to collect samples in the area which can be evaluated in the lab. For harder subsoils, boreholes with Common Penetration Tests (SPT) are a method of checking address out the dirt.


The number of impacts to get to an infiltration of 1 foot (30 centimeters) in the dirt is measured. The SPT blow matter gives a sign of the soil resistance and can be utilized to get the strength and rigidity parameters of the soil.
